Launch Planning and Steering Co-op - Spring 2027
On-sitePlant, Regione Autonoma Valle d'Aosta, Italian Republic
Job Summary
Manage the Throughput and Current Schedules for H50 and H52 prototype cars to ensure adherence to Plant Spartanburg targets. Create Assembly Drop requests, Synchro Files, and Option Matrices while running weekly verification programs for NSG builds. Facilitate cross-functional meetings, workshops, and internal TAS sessions to optimize DAVE/Throughput planning and resource allocation. Capture lessons learned from launch processes and streamline reporting for Launch Parts. Support project management activities around Launch Milestones and evaluate plant meetings for best practices. Work full-time on-site from January 11th – May 14th, 2027, under guidance from Launch Steering and Project Management mentors.
